Become a Key Player as a Program Manager
As a Program Manager, you will lead strategic planning, execution, and cross-functional collaboration for Adobe Fonts & Type. You’ll coordinate engineering, product, design, and marketing partners to deliver high-priority initiatives and successful launches while improving operational frameworks. Work model: Remote, with a preference for candidates based in the PST timezone. This is a staffing role covering an FTE leave of absence, with potential for extension or conversion if the FTE does not return.
Here’s How You’ll Make an Impact on the Team
- Define and prioritize quarterly roadmaps and initiatives aligned to business objectives.
- Assess and measure initiative impact, integrating feedback for continuous improvement.
- Define and maintain operating models to enhance cross-functional efficiency.
- Identify process gaps and propose solutions to improve team efficiency.
- Drive process adoption by capturing feedback, rolling out changes, and iterating.
- Develop scalable, standardized best practices for cross-functional operations.
- Lead end-to-end execution of high-impact initiatives and product/marketing launches.
- Maintain project schedules and drive alignment with partner teams.
- Facilitate transparent communication and keep leadership and stakeholders updated.
- Maintain current documentation (leadership reviews, dashboards, PRDs, design specs, JIRA, etc.).
- Align and coordinate with cross-functional organizations to ensure successful releases.
- Work closely with engineering, product, design, and marketing partners.
- Cultivate strong cross-functional relationships to maintain alignment and ensure success.
Here’s What You’ll Need to Be Successful in This Role
- Strong organization and prioritization skills to run multiple projects/workstreams amid shifting priorities.
- Ability to resolve ambiguity, establish decision-making frameworks, and drive timely decisions.
- Strong relationship-building and influence across organizational boundaries (persuasion, empathy, persistence, adaptability).
- Ability to build or improve frameworks, standards, and processes in a fast-paced environment.
- Strength in understanding facts, presenting data in context, and enabling unbiased, informed decisions at multiple organizational levels.
- Relevant bachelor’s degree and/or advanced degree, or equivalent experience; 5–7 years of relevant experience.
